About Rohtash Kumar
Rohtash Kumar is a scholar working on Earth-Surface Processes, Atmospheric Science, Geophysics, Molecular Biology and Paleontology, having authored 42 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Geological formations and processes (25 papers),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(24 papers), earthquake and tectonic studies (10 papers), Geological and Geochemical Analysis (8 papers), Geomagnetism and Paleomagnetism Studies (6 papers), Geological and Geophysical Studies (4 papers), Landslides and related hazards (4 papers) and Hydrocarbon exploration and reservoir analysis (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Earth-Surface Processes (496 citations), Atmospheric Science (755 citations), Paleontology (226 citations), Geophysics (367 citations) and Geochemistry and Petrology (114 citations). Rohtash Kumar has collaborated with scholars based in India, Australia and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include S. J. Sangode, Sumit Ghosh, Prasanta Sanyal, Sambit Ghosh, N. Suresh, S. K. Bhattacharya, V. C. Thakur, R. K. Mazari, S. K. Tandon and Anindya Sarkar. Their work appears in journals such as Sedimentary Geology, Palaeogeography Palaeoclimatology Palaeoecology, Quaternary International, Journal of Asian Earth Sciences and Current Science.
